Some deductions are mandatory, while others are at the request of the employee. The amount you withhold depends on the employees: Use each employees W-4 form and the federal income tax withholding tables in IRS Publication 15 to figure out how much the employee owes in federal income taxes. The FICA payroll tax is meant to fund the Social Security and Medicare systems, and you cannot receive exemptions for this particular tax.
